* [PATCH 1/2] wifi: ath12k: fix BSS chan info request WMI command
2024-03-31 18:32 [PATCH 0/2] wifi: ath12k: fix BSS chan info request WMI command Karthikeyan Kathirvel
@ 2024-03-31 18:32 ` Karthikeyan Kathirvel
2024-04-01 15:00 ` Jeff Johnson
2024-04-02 11:46 ` Kalle Valo
2024-03-31 18:32 ` [PATCH 2/2] wifi: ath12k: match WMI BSS chan info structure with firmware definition Karthikeyan Kathirvel
1 sibling, 2 replies; 9+ messages in thread
From: Karthikeyan Kathirvel @ 2024-03-31 18:32 UTC (permalink / raw
To: ath12k; +Cc: linux-wireless, P Praneesh, Karthikeyan Kathirvel
From: P Praneesh <quic_ppranees@quicinc.com>
Currently, the firmware returns incorrect pdev_id information in
WMI_PDEV_BSS_CHAN_INFO_EVENTID, leading to incorrect filling of
the pdev's survey information.
To prevent this issue, when requesting BSS channel information
through WMI_PDEV_BSS_CHAN_INFO_REQUEST_CMDID, firmware expects
pdev_id as one of the arguments in this WMI command.
Add pdev_id to the stru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_req_cmd and fill it
during ath12k_w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_request(). This resolves the
issue of sending the correct pdev_id in WMI_PDEV_BSS_CHAN_INFO_EVENTID.
Tested-on: QCN9274 hw2.0 PCI WLAN.WBE.1.0.1-00029-QCAHKSWPL_SILICONZ-1
Fixes: d889913205 ("wifi: ath12k: driver for Qualcomm Wi-Fi 7 devices")
Signed-off-by: P Praneesh <quic_ppranees@quicinc.com>
Signed-off-by: Karthikeyan Kathirvel <quic_kathirve@quicinc.com>
---
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c | 1 +
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h | 1 +
2 files changed, 2 insertions(+)
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c
index 34de3d16efc0..72f3bfb904f2 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c
@@ -1525,6 +1525,7 @@ int ath12k_w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_request(struct ath12k *ar,
cmd->tlv_header = ath12k_wmi_tlv_cmd_hdr(WMI_TAG_PDEV_BSS_CHAN_INFO_REQUEST,
sizeof(*cmd));
cmd->req_type = cpu_to_le32(type);
+ cmd->pdev_id = cpu_to_le32(ar->pdev->pdev_id);
ath12k_dbg(ar->ab, ATH12K_DBG_WMI,
"WMI bss chan info req type %d\n", type);
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
index 6a2da0739ac8..f67e355ee202 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
@@ -3071,6 +3071,7 @@ stru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_req_cmd {
__le32 tlv_header;
/* ref wmi_bss_chan_info_req_type */
__le32 req_type;
+ __le32 pdev_id;
} __packed;

* [PATCH 2/2] wifi: ath12k: match WMI BSS chan info structure with firmware definition
2024-03-31 18:32 [PATCH 0/2] wifi: ath12k: fix BSS chan info request WMI command Karthikeyan Kathirvel
2024-03-31 18:32 ` [PATCH 1/2] " Karthikeyan Kathirvel
@ 2024-03-31 18:32 ` Karthikeyan Kathirvel
2024-04-01 15:01 ` Jeff Johnson
1 sibling, 1 reply; 9+ messages in thread
From: Karthikeyan Kathirvel @ 2024-03-31 18:32 UTC (permalink / raw
To: ath12k; +Cc: linux-wireless, P Praneesh, Karthikeyan Kathirvel
From: P Praneesh <quic_ppranees@quicinc.com>
stru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_event is not similar to the firmware
struct definition, this will cause some random failures.
Fix by matching the stru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_event with the
firmware structure definition.
Tested-on: QCN9274 hw2.0 PCI WLAN.WBE.1.0.1-00029-QCAHKSWPL_SILICONZ-1
Fixes: d889913205 ("wifi: ath12k: driver for Qualcomm Wi-Fi 7 devices")
Signed-off-by: P Praneesh <quic_ppranees@quicinc.com>
Signed-off-by: Karthikeyan Kathirvel <quic_kathirve@quicinc.com>
---
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
index f67e355ee202..96e8fb164bd4 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.h
@@ -4021,7 +4021,6 @@ struct wmi_vdev_stopped_event {
} __packed;
stru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_event {
- __le32 pdev_id;
__le32 freq; /* Units in MHz */
__le32 noise_floor; /* units are dBm */
/* rx clear - how often the channel was unused */
@@ -4039,6 +4038,7 @@ struct wmi_pdev_bss_chan_info_event {
/*rx_cycle cnt for my bss in 64bits format */
__le32 rx_bss_cycle_count_low;
__le32 rx_bss_cycle_count_high;
+ __le32 pdev_id;
} __packed;
